N226 CVN is a 2006 Toyota Granvia in Green with a 3,000cc diesel engine. This vehicle has been through 29 MOT tests with a personal pass rate of 65.5%.
Across all 2006 Toyota Granvia models, the average MOT pass rate is 70.8% with a typical mileage of 137,752 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Toyota Granvia fails its MOT is fog lamp not working, accounting for 1,114 recorded failures. If you're considering buying N226 CVN, it's worth having these areas checked by a mechanic before committing.
The Toyota Granvia typically stays on UK roads for around 31 years. At 20 years old, this Toyota Granvia is well into its expected lifespan but still has years ahead.
